Assistant General Manager | Acrisure Arena

$$$

Utilizing initiative and independent judgment, the Assistant General Manager assists the SVP – General Manager in planning, directing and managing the day-to-day operations of the Acrisure Arena in Palm Desert, CA, including sales & marketing, finance, event services, operations, human resources, public safety, production, union related issues, and facility maintenance. Supervision is exercised over professional staff, who directs various sections in day-to-day operations. Responsibility further includes evaluation and development of recommendations to improve organizational administration, procedures, policies, and programs. Unusual problems and major changes in programs or policy are discussed with the SVP – General Manager.

 

This role will pay a salary of $115,000 to $175,000.

 

For FT roles: Benefits: Health, Dental and Vision insurance, 401(k) savings plan, 401(k) matching, and paid time off (vacation days, sick days, and 11 holidays).
